> +++ Bijoy Paul [linux-india] <23/10/01 22:36 -0700>:
> > I hv a server on RH 7.1 which serves http, ftp and
> > sendmail service for intranet as well as internet
> > users. Currently I hv configured may firewall to
> drop
> > any SYN packets coming on any other port. But I hv
> > seen so much requests coming on port 113 (AUTH
> PORT)
> > and getting dropped. I hv heared Sendmail requires
> > port 113 sometimes. SO is it necessroy to open
> port
> > 113 for proper functionality. Is there any
> security
> > risc in opening that port...
> 
> Port 113 = identd.  No particular hassle leaving
> that port open.
> 
> In any case, all you need to do is to config
> sendmail to set identd timeout
> to zero seconds ... set confTO_IDENT in sendmail.mc
> and rebuild the cf file.
> 
> define(`confTO_IDENT',0)
> 
> Or simply forget it and open up the identd port, no
> hassle.
